urlencode编码_URLEncode编码

admin 15 0

Base64和urlencode

Base64编码无法取代URL编码。Base64编码中的加号“+”、斜杠“/”和等号“=”都需要进行URL编码,因此无法直接取代URL编码。Base64编码的作用不仅是转换字符,还可以实现ASCII码与其他字符编码之间的转换。

base64 和 urlencode的区别 base64 包含A-Z a-z 0-9 和加号“+”,斜杠“/” 用来作为开始的64个数字. 等号“=”用来作为后缀用途。2进制的.要比源数据多33%。常用于邮件。

相反,base64_encode()和urlencode()这类方法,如网络传输时常用,通过MIME BASE64编码便于跨平台传输,但它们是可逆的,有对应的解密函数如base64_decode()。接着,我们来看两个实际应用中的加密函数示例。

Base64加密后的数据,如果包含加号,通过http传到后端后会出现解析异常。后端的数据经过urlencode传给前端,前端拿到的数据是编译过的;而前端把经过urlencode的数据传给后端,后端会自动将数据进行decode解析。

所以,这时候你就可以把参数值b通过Base64进行编码,而你的服务器在获取到b后再解码b,就得到了原本带有&的b值了。(当然了,在url中更多的使用的不是base64,而是urlencode,这就不是我们今天讨论的问题了)。所以,所有二进制都是能够在网络协议中被传输的。

可以用来表示足够多的汉字。所以一个utf8编码的文本用只支持iso88591的编辑器打开就会乱码。而url编码和base64编码则完全不同。比如url编码只是为了将一些http请求中不支持的特殊字符转换成支持的字符组合。base64编码则是从二进制层面来说,将二进制流使用64个字符的组合表示。

我来教你如何将URL进行编码和解码

要进行URL的编码和解码,可以使用在线工具,如URL编码解码工具(https://)。这款工具支持UTF-8编码,并允许用户对URL进行快速编码和解码。这对于需要在不同平台上传播含有特殊字符的URL尤为有用。

「URL编码解码工具 https:// 」可以对任意URL进行编码和解码操作,支持utf-8编码,URL编码是一种 浏览器 用来打包表单输入的格式。主要是用于将含有中文字符的URL转换成易于传播的编码,可以用于将网址进行重新编码,从而可以在一些禁止发链接的论坛上插入网址。

URL的格式URL以字符串的抽象形式来描述一个资源在万维网上的地址。一个URL唯一标识一个Web资源,通过与之对应的URL即可获得该资源。UR格式一般如下:协议类型://服务器地址[:端口号]/路径/文件名[参数=值]上述结构中[]部分是可选的。如果端口号与相关协议默认值不同,则需包含端口号。

估计你是看了网上的教程,想用urllib.parse这个包来url编解码的。python2中,urllib是没有parse的,但是可以直接使用urllib的方法。比如,网上的教程中,parse.quote变成urllib.quote,parse.unquote变成urllib.unquote,parse.urlencode变成urllib。我已经亲测可用。

同样用户名字典文件就是密码文件,各个密码字段也是一行一个。接下来在URL处输入要破解路由器的管理地址,例如本例中的19161。设置完毕后点上方的开始按钮进行破解。

url是统一资源定位符,对可以从互联网上得到的资源的位置和访问方法的一种简洁的表示,是互联网上标准资源的地址。互联网上的每个文件都有一个唯一的URL,它包含的信息指出文件的位置以及浏览器应该怎么处理它。URL以字符串的抽象形式来描述一个资源在万维网上的地址。

什么是urlencode编码

1、urlencode编码:就是将字符串以URL编码,一种编码方式,主要为了解决url中中文乱码问题。

2、URLEncode:是指针对网页url中的中文字符的一种编码转化方式,最常见的就是Baidu、 Google等搜索引擎中输入中文查询时候,生成经过 Encode过的网页URL。URLEncode的方式一般有两种一种是传统的基于GB2312的Encode(Baidu、Yisou等使用),一种是 基于UTF-8的Encode(Google,Yahoo等使用)。

3、包含A-Z a-z 0-9 和加号“+”,斜杠“/” 用来作为开始的64个数字. 等号“=”用来作为后缀用途。2进制的.要比源数据多33%。常用于邮件。

4、URL编码,也被称作百分比编码,是一种在互联网上传输数据时使用的编码方法。这种编码方式允许将URL中的某些特殊字符转换为可传输的格式。所有非标准字符,包括无法直接在URL中使用的符号,都需要通过这种编码方法进行转换。

标签: #urlencode编码